From nobody Thu Apr 2 12:03:02 2026 Received: from mail-ed1-f50.google.com (mail-ed1-f50.google.com [209.85.208.50]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 995943783D7 for ; Mon, 23 Feb 2026 20:40:40 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=209.85.208.50 ARC-Seal: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1771879242; cv=none; b=e0u+2p6PCmW0Bi6sDyLIxz2abFFfqQQ4ZVNMl+zmdUEgcpLFO0QF2UrGH66fIRoGL+dfsUtj0sky+UuaD6bC9IBSJGdJRqe8zYcPjQpWLQQI/hu0oJaTnF/HzePORU0WrEpQCB+hWT489r8PVg38nWV+7eHnnjugk1UfOz63Qs4= ARC-Message-Signature: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1771879242; c=relaxed/simple; bh=NRQwI6TmL2IKeWIAx7S2S2wqR/TNZfIFLvA1ahBVnVU=; h=From:To:Cc:Subject:Date:Message-ID:In-Reply-To:References: MIME-Version; b=B1h2B6aEIOOs6xDbPyCdzuZCbKcUOEgb4Mz0UDeL9lJu2hM+SYq+JIGGwwk+hT1uP61hVUbTA9WFBMOl2QK5bdUSIPcJRlfYzIww+Hwk1/iruSsxXSDV8xwgvJbrDF1l+OGxNS+HDg0EDcQgmPiKt6crjQE6l07mVzZIJ+catAg= ARC-Authentication-Results: i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com; spf=pass smtp.mailfrom=gmail.com;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b=NLtrf9SH; arc=none smtp.client-ip=209.85.208.50 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=gmail.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=gmail.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(2048-bit key) header.d=gmail.com header.i=@gmail.com header.b="NLtrf9SH" Received: by mail-ed1-f50.google.com with SMTP id 4fb4d7f45d1cf-65c5a7785b4so7329286a12.1 for ; Mon, 23 Feb 2026 12:40:40 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20230601; t=1771879239; x=1772484039; darn=vger.kernel.org;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:from:to:cc:subject:date :message-id:reply-to; bh=+ELquU/BaaymPivUHfKf5zJ61qrSoMhbuyB3hLAdp2A=; b=NLtrf9SHYNiKWyub2xbadc2kDYHE/cQuV7SNf6hBpTmcZyo1KjJl1UuYll+YcxMOjc jvnUCFSUDr43A75KYJCTgceERPjnQJFVTIQYABQ4Eno0kCcbY6YZL2TSOEB+ibBuMKug 9kQINLNUXV97txuPeqnkedCoQyZM4pULXWUq7A3JO7KoZkKQ7OgyBYo3FfQh2py0RKrk hrqCQ24ymXgpO8ZMkM3tlsjQYjBGY1rm8aHvitrV0PeFjIH//0rJKiAGXZLiJwhfwjxw t3E6/9oFOztMkGFRHW4bKsEXLieTeevAXD3VQ/cb1QesclVcua/8LW14dquXS6IHulaT cjtQ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20230601; t=1771879239; x=1772484039;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:x-gm-gg:x-gm-message-state:from :to:cc:subject:date:message-id:reply-to; bh=+ELquU/BaaymPivUHfKf5zJ61qrSoMhbuyB3hLAdp2A=; b=mgz3b2LHQd03yxhU0fEEzSLH4IcjEL+jBtBoL1N2ombh1MIxGBVcroAWs/tpIPe3Xd czx0rJGddtbLe7Y6TL5h5nyfWIplGb29KEX9mS3aKNfEryNec5AtuVNJ3ub7QN+6QDar smvMq668fzNQG0EUvDagEXvaru6w6Q8KMgFMPsXevqr4X21sbOabPdPxWSklqhqNI3JP ZPLuPpncEKj+yQkMfIPxHNZW8WNGv0mIspKm1a3wb8ThZIimdPTm7b42X1HkKigMpQzs col3CQhvI1EdqlmlZs0QquFxNfva4wnMdS8ruStmzIhJ1cpGOUasdo1gNlTYr4CKxTgR TkxA== X-Forwarded-Encrypted: i=1; AJvYcCVTffwU9KaZSe2E/eAD3kAlSpwJD6k0r5J7lyY+EmZnt5FgRHalUmiG12K2sHYtLYHrK3rJRmK9hvl5a+c=@vger.kernel.org X-Gm-Message-State: AOJu0Yw4Dl0ftNb4XwJSoV2/F+8MtICWtybhy44copBDZxISpQ6jOut+ A+7r9HiYvw8PP7uspX93SaTGRC8jM7erpdVpK74v2XwWGKZ3MLO/k6wL X-Gm-Gg: ATEYQzyRf7FCmzRVubDGwI0xnaMV7d3QYpmTIFUZYYU8vQodtfMi8bQ/Vmfiim7une0 7n6BLkoXbJcfpMTtWFuyzEEo6GnhWRgLz1en/Dx6AHLG3QDqaSIqL8yMvHoSRuIongIof55OZm+ nRRR5TJFaukLqBYjsW8P+ql0brOYwVZkn4wp8EO9a5x+fFCCX9aswvPuuEg196N3bszIxipflqY 2TX82XskjIwiwekzNqLbVP+S+/y9o1XMAzwbUvrQOVXeYfPOOkFTtaXIQl2DpOstm2DZjhc9K1y H9JtdsV88KrmGdsrfsNx2QSLoYGx7z+gXFtGXPor0eYEPouUwV2Od5sKmxd2apn/9hf2NjkYqaQ 5+qHdMGboO+QBtQdqHfbfqubw1t0wuYNl4gIA8+nwmr6JZsGvYp5BK1QSQImUN+PwPe7g5bDJJ3 WHYDGCjt/uMqFgPFjok5V4itcYdeCzDqB8ecUEDuD3L4Bx6d9Cz1KJwQqTanaMgzcXvmYdMhnro 0IT4lctNVFkpgh2aqhRmHE3X0nYA1g4ml7T2ejZw2Pe2/3GHtn1NxXYKHDHhj32edR8hLTqt/DL X-Received: by 2002:a05:6402:2707:b0:65a:39ad:d647 with SMTP id 4fb4d7f45d1cf-65ea4ef7bc2mr5998253a12.17.1771879238825; Mon, 23 Feb 2026 12:40:38 -0800 (PST) Received: from cs-874966990260-default.europe-west4-b.c.i2f7e30109524dc12-tp.internal (186.209.141.34.bc.googleusercontent.com. [34.141.209.186]) by smtp.gmail.com with ESMTPSA id 4fb4d7f45d1cf-65eab9aae0csm2818662a12.10.2026.02.23.12.40.38 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Mon, 23 Feb 2026 12:40:38 -0800 (PST) From: Artem Lytkin To: Greg Kroah-Hartman Cc: Sudip Mukherjee , Teddy Wang , linux-staging@lists.linux.dev, linux-kernel@vger.kernel.org, Artem Lytkin Subject: [PATCH v5 2/2] staging: sm750fb: convert logging to device-based in sm750_hw.c Date: Mon, 23 Feb 2026 20:40:36 +0000 Message-ID: <20260223204036.1780-3-iprintercanon@gmail.com> X-Mailer: git-send-email 2.43.0 In-Reply-To: <20260223204036.1780-1-iprintercanon@gmail.com> References: <20260223204036.1780-1-iprintercanon@gmail.com>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Transfer-Encoding: quoted-printable Content-Type: text/plain; charset="utf-8" Replace pr_err() calls with dev_err() using &pdev->dev or &sm750_dev->pdev->dev to provide proper device context in log messages. This makes it easier to identify which device generated the message when multiple framebuffer devices are present. Signed-off-by: Artem Lytkin --- drivers/staging/sm750fb/sm750_hw.c | 8 ++++---- 1 file changed, 4 insertions(+), 4 deletions(-) diff --git a/drivers/staging/sm750fb/sm750_hw.c b/drivers/staging/sm750fb/s= m750_hw.c index a5c2dbca00ec..666ab76a1d32 100644 --- a/drivers/staging/sm750fb/sm750_hw.c +++ b/drivers/staging/sm750fb/sm750_hw.c @@ -42,7 +42,7 @@ int hw_sm750_map(struct sm750_dev *sm750_dev, struct pci_= dev *pdev) */ ret =3D pci_request_region(pdev, 1, "sm750fb"); if (ret) { - pr_err("Can not request PCI regions.\n"); + dev_err(&pdev->dev, "Can not request PCI regions.\n"); goto exit; } =20 @@ -50,7 +50,7 @@ int hw_sm750_map(struct sm750_dev *sm750_dev, struct pci_= dev *pdev) sm750_dev->pvReg =3D ioremap(sm750_dev->vidreg_start, sm750_dev->vidreg_size); if (!sm750_dev->pvReg) { - pr_err("mmio failed\n"); + dev_err(&pdev->dev, "mmio failed\n"); ret =3D -EFAULT; goto exit; } @@ -75,7 +75,7 @@ int hw_sm750_map(struct sm750_dev *sm750_dev, struct pci_= dev *pdev) ioremap_wc(sm750_dev->vidmem_start, sm750_dev->vidmem_size); if (!sm750_dev->pvMem) { iounmap(sm750_dev->pvReg); - pr_err("Map video memory failed\n"); + dev_err(&pdev->dev, "Map video memory failed\n"); ret =3D -EFAULT; goto exit; } @@ -291,7 +291,7 @@ int hw_sm750_crtc_set_mode(struct lynxfb_crtc *crtc, =20 ret =3D ddk750_set_mode_timing(&modparm, clock); if (ret) { - pr_err("Set mode timing failed\n"); + dev_err(&sm750_dev->pdev->dev, "Set mode timing failed\n"); goto exit; } =20 --=20 2.43.0